What Is the Local 3-Pack and Why Does It Matter?

The Local 3-Pack is the map-based section that appears at the top of Google search results when someone searches for a local service. It shows three businesses on a map with their name, rating, address, hours, and a link to call or visit their website. For most local searches, the 3-Pack appears above the organic search results, giving these three businesses the prime real estate on the page.

The numbers show why ranking in the 3-Pack matters so much: approximately 44% of people who perform a local search click on one of the three businesses in the Local Pack. If you are not in those three spots, you are splitting the remaining 56% of clicks with every other business in the organic results below. Ranking in the 3-Pack can mean the difference between getting five calls per day and getting one call per week.

Google's algorithm for the Local Pack is distinct from its algorithm for organic search results. While there is overlap, the weight of each ranking factor differs significantly. Understanding these specific factors and optimizing for them gives you the best chance of appearing in this prime position.

The Three Pillars of Local Pack Rankings

Google has explicitly stated that three primary factors determine Local Pack rankings: relevance, distance, and prominence. Understanding what each means in practice is the key to developing an effective ranking strategy.

Relevance

Relevance measures how well your business profile matches what someone is searching for. Google determines relevance primarily through your GBP categories, your business description, the services listed in your profile, and the content on your website. A business with "Emergency Plumber" as a category, "emergency plumbing" in its description, and emergency plumbing content on its website will rank higher for "emergency plumber near me" than a general contractor without these specific signals.

Distance

Distance is how far the business is from the searcher's location or the location specified in their search query. You cannot change your physical location, but you can influence how Google understands your service area. Setting an accurate service area in your GBP profile, creating location-specific content, and building citations with consistent address information all help Google understand where you operate.

Prominence

Prominence measures how well-known and trusted your business is. This is where the most competitive work happens because prominence is influenced by the most signals: review count and quality, citation consistency and volume, backlink profile, overall SEO authority, brand mentions across the web, and engagement metrics. A business with 300 reviews, consistent citations, and a strong website will outrank a business that is closer to the searcher but lacks these signals.

Actionable Steps to Rank in the 3-Pack

Based on how relevance, distance, and prominence work, here are the specific actions that will improve your chances of appearing in the Local 3-Pack.

GBP Optimization for the 3-Pack

  • Select the most specific primary category possible — this is the single most impactful ranking signal
  • Add every relevant secondary category to expand the queries you can rank for
  • Write a keyword-rich business description that naturally includes your services and service area
  • List every service with detailed descriptions — each service listing is a potential query match
  • Upload at least 25 high-quality photos and add new ones regularly
  • Post weekly to signal activity and engagement to Google's algorithm
  • Complete every available field in your profile — hours, attributes, booking links, products

Build Review Velocity to Outpace Competitors

In competitive local markets, the 3-Pack often comes down to review profiles. Look at the businesses currently ranking in the 3-Pack for your target keywords. How many reviews do they have? What is their average rating? That is your benchmark. You need to match and exceed their review volume and quality to compete.

An automated review request system is essential for building consistent review velocity. Manual requests are inconsistent and scale poorly. When every completed job automatically triggers a review request, you build a steady stream of fresh reviews that compound over time. Five new reviews per month adds 60 over the course of a year — that kind of consistent growth is hard for competitors to match if they are relying on sporadic manual requests.

Strengthen Your Website's Local Signals

Your website supports your 3-Pack ranking even though users see your GBP listing in the results, not your website. Google evaluates your website's local relevance as part of its prominence calculation. A well-optimized website reinforces the signals from your GBP and gives you an edge over competitors with weaker websites.

  • Display your NAP prominently on every page, matching your GBP exactly
  • Add LocalBusiness schema markup with your full business details
  • Create individual service pages for each service you offer, optimized for local keywords
  • Embed a Google Map on your contact page showing your business location
  • Produce local content that references your city, neighborhoods, and service area naturally

Build a Strong Citation Profile

Consistent citations across authoritative directories reinforce your business data and contribute to the prominence signal that Google uses for 3-Pack rankings. Ensure your business is listed on all major directories — Google, Yelp, Apple Maps, Bing Places, BBB, and industry-specific platforms — with identical NAP information.

Clean up any existing inconsistencies from old addresses, phone numbers, or name variations. Then submit your data to the major data aggregators that feed downstream directories. This creates a cascade of consistent citations that strengthens your data foundation.

Monitor Your 3-Pack Position Over Time

Local Pack rankings fluctuate based on the searcher's exact location, time of day, and search history. A business that appears in the 3-Pack for someone standing in your parking lot might not appear for someone searching from across town. Use local rank tracking tools to monitor your position from multiple locations within your service area.

Track your position for your most important keywords weekly. Note trends over time rather than reacting to day-to-day fluctuations. If you see a sustained drop, investigate whether a competitor has improved their profile, whether you have a new citation inconsistency, or whether Google has adjusted its algorithm.
